Review:
The little 101 is a slick-looking box. It has a green LED that illuminates when voice or instrument is piped in and goes to red if overloaded or clipping.
Can bounce in and out of red with no real problem if not sustained.
XLR mic in and out easy access. Input knob goes in clicks for increase in db. It has loads of boost -- up to 60 db.
Have not yet tried the Hi-Z plug.
The "Trim" knob is interesting. A little plus or nothing in db -- kind of mellowing knob.
Have not yet messed with the High Pas Filter.
Maybe someone can clear up the use of the TRS unbalanced output cable termination for me.
I don't have any TRS cables in my studio but will get one.
The box produces a nice clear signal. I haven't tried all of my mics but will give them all a try in time. I used the AKG 3000B for the first test. I cut a vocal on a pre-recorded set of tracks. The vocal "clarity" is noticeable.
The unit is superior to my ART but I'll still use that unit for multiple inputs from synth & drum box.
